Property Description
Welcome to 175 Airmont Ave! This newly, renovated ranch sits on roughly an acre of lush property in Mahwah's sought after Masonicus section. Large, private backyard with pool ideal for summer entertaining! Newer, Hardie Plank exterior with approximately four-year-young roof. Originally a three-bedroom home converted to one primary-suite with full bath and spacious closet. Optional bedroom alternative in finished lower level with full bath. Light and bright, renovated kitchen with quartz countertops, tile floor and stainless-steel Kitchen Aid and Bosch appliances opens to billiards room with gas fireplace. Wood flooring throughout. Lower level includes egress to backyard. Close to the Mahwah and Ramsey train stations making for an easy commute in and out of NYC.
